Overview ¶
Package config provides basic infrastructure to set configuration settings for runsc. The configuration is set by flags to the command line. They can also propagate to a different process using the same flags.

type Config ¶
type Config struct { // RootDir is the runtime root directory. RootDir string `flag:"root"` // Traceback changes the Go runtime's traceback level. Traceback string `flag:"traceback"` // Debug indicates that debug logging should be enabled. Debug bool `flag:"debug"` // LogFilename is the filename to log to, if not empty. LogFilename string `flag:"log"` // LogFormat is the log format. LogFormat string `flag:"log-format"` // DebugLog is the path to log debug information to, if not empty. DebugLog string `flag:"debug-log"` // PanicLog is the path to log GO's runtime messages, if not empty. PanicLog string `flag:"panic-log"` // CoverageReport is the path to write Go coverage information, if not empty. CoverageReport string `flag:"coverage-report"` // DebugLogFormat is the log format for debug. DebugLogFormat string `flag:"debug-log-format"` // FileAccess indicates how the root filesystem is accessed. FileAccess FileAccessType `flag:"file-access"` // FileAccessMounts indicates how non-root volumes are accessed. FileAccessMounts FileAccessType `flag:"file-access-mounts"` // Overlay is whether to wrap the root filesystem in an overlay. Overlay bool `flag:"overlay"` // Verity is whether there's one or more verity file system to mount. Verity bool `flag:"verity"` // FSGoferHostUDS enables the gofer to mount a host UDS. FSGoferHostUDS bool `flag:"fsgofer-host-uds"` // Network indicates what type of network to use. Network NetworkType `flag:"network"` // EnableRaw indicates whether raw sockets should be enabled. Raw // sockets are disabled by stripping CAP_NET_RAW from the list of // capabilities. EnableRaw bool `flag:"net-raw"` // AllowPacketEndpointWrite enables write operations on packet endpoints. AllowPacketEndpointWrite bool `flag:"TESTONLY-allow-packet-endpoint-write"` // HardwareGSO indicates that hardware segmentation offload is enabled. HardwareGSO bool `flag:"gso"` // SoftwareGSO indicates that software segmentation offload is enabled. SoftwareGSO bool `flag:"software-gso"` // TXChecksumOffload indicates that TX Checksum Offload is enabled. TXChecksumOffload bool `flag:"tx-checksum-offload"` // RXChecksumOffload indicates that RX Checksum Offload is enabled. RXChecksumOffload bool `flag:"rx-checksum-offload"` // QDisc indicates the type of queuening discipline to use by default // for non-loopback interfaces. QDisc QueueingDiscipline `flag:"qdisc"` // LogPackets indicates that all network packets should be logged. LogPackets bool `flag:"log-packets"` // Platform is the platform to run on. Platform string `flag:"platform"` // Strace indicates that strace should be enabled. Strace bool `flag:"strace"` // StraceSyscalls is the set of syscalls to trace (comma-separated values). // If StraceEnable is true and this string is empty, then all syscalls will // be traced. StraceSyscalls string `flag:"strace-syscalls"` // StraceLogSize is the max size of data blobs to display. StraceLogSize uint `flag:"strace-log-size"` // StraceEvent indicates sending strace to events if true. Strace is // sent to log if false. StraceEvent bool `flag:"strace-event"` // DisableSeccomp indicates whether seccomp syscall filters should be // disabled. Pardon the double negation, but default to enabled is important. DisableSeccomp bool // WatchdogAction sets what action the watchdog takes when triggered. WatchdogAction watchdog.Action `flag:"watchdog-action"` // PanicSignal registers signal handling that panics. Usually set to // SIGUSR2(12) to troubleshoot hangs. -1 disables it. PanicSignal int `flag:"panic-signal"` // ProfileEnable is set to prepare the sandbox to be profiled. ProfileEnable bool `flag:"profile"` // ProfileBlock collects a block profile to the passed file for the // duration of the container execution. Requires ProfileEnabled. ProfileBlock string `flag:"profile-block"` // ProfileCPU collects a CPU profile to the passed file for the // duration of the container execution. Requires ProfileEnabled. ProfileCPU string `flag:"profile-cpu"` // ProfileHeap collects a heap profile to the passed file for the // duration of the container execution. Requires ProfileEnabled. ProfileHeap string `flag:"profile-heap"` // ProfileMutex collects a mutex profile to the passed file for the // duration of the container execution. Requires ProfileEnabled. ProfileMutex string `flag:"profile-mutex"` // TraceFile collects a Go runtime execution trace to the passed file // for the duration of the container execution. TraceFile string `flag:"trace"` // Controls defines the controls that may be enabled. Controls controlConfig `flag:"controls"` // RestoreFile is the path to the saved container image RestoreFile string // NumNetworkChannels controls the number of AF_PACKET sockets that map // to the same underlying network device. This allows netstack to better // scale for high throughput use cases. NumNetworkChannels int `flag:"num-network-channels"` // Rootless allows the sandbox to be started with a user that is not root. // Defense in depth measures are weaker in rootless mode. Specifically, the // sandbox and Gofer process run as root inside a user namespace with root // mapped to the caller's user. When using rootless, the container root path // should not have a symlink. Rootless bool `flag:"rootless"` // AlsoLogToStderr allows to send log messages to stderr. AlsoLogToStderr bool `flag:"alsologtostderr"` // ReferenceLeakMode sets reference leak check mode ReferenceLeak refs.LeakMode `flag:"ref-leak-mode"` // CPUNumFromQuota sets CPU number count to available CPU quota, using // least integer value greater than or equal to quota. // // E.g. 0.2 CPU quota will result in 1, and 1.9 in 2. CPUNumFromQuota bool `flag:"cpu-num-from-quota"` // Enables VFS2. VFS2 bool `flag:"vfs2"` // Enable lisafs. Lisafs bool `flag:"lisafs"` // Enables FUSE usage. FUSE bool `flag:"fuse"` // Allows overriding of flags in OCI annotations. AllowFlagOverride bool `flag:"allow-flag-override"` // Enables seccomp inside the sandbox. OCISeccomp bool `flag:"oci-seccomp"` // Mounts the cgroup filesystem backed by the sentry's cgroupfs. Cgroupfs bool `flag:"cgroupfs"` // Don't configure cgroups. IgnoreCgroups bool `flag:"ignore-cgroups"` // TestOnlyAllowRunAsCurrentUserWithoutChroot should only be used in // tests. It allows runsc to start the sandbox process as the current // user, and without chrooting the sandbox process. This can be // necessary in test environments that have limited capabilities. When // disabling chroot, the container root path should not have a symlink. TestOnlyAllowRunAsCurrentUserWithoutChroot bool `flag:"TESTONLY-unsafe-nonroot"` // TestOnlyTestNameEnv should only be used in tests. It looks up for the // test name in the container environment variables and adds it to the debug // log file name. This is done to help identify the log with the test when // multiple tests are run in parallel, since there is no way to pass // parameters to the runtime from docker. TestOnlyTestNameEnv string `flag:"TESTONLY-test-name-env"` }
Config holds configuration that is not part of the runtime spec.
Follow these steps to add a new flag:
- Create a new field in Config.
- Add a field tag with the flag name
- Register a new flag in flags.go, with name and description
- Add any necessary validation into validate()
- If adding an enum, follow the same pattern as FileAccessType

type FileAccessType ¶
type FileAccessType int
FileAccessType tells how the filesystem is accessed.
const ( // FileAccessExclusive gives the sandbox exclusive access over files and // directories in the filesystem. No external modifications are permitted and // can lead to undefined behavior. // // Exclusive filesystem access enables more aggressive caching and offers // significantly better performance. This is the default mode for the root // volume. FileAccessExclusive FileAccessType = iota // requires revalidation on every filesystem access to detect external // changes, and reduces the amount of caching that can be done. This is the // default mode for non-root volumes. FileAccessShared )

type NetworkType ¶
type NetworkType int
NetworkType tells which network stack to use.
const ( // NetworkSandbox uses internal network stack, isolated from the host. NetworkSandbox NetworkType = iota // NetworkHost redirects network related syscalls to the host network. NetworkHost // NetworkNone sets up just loopback using netstack. NetworkNone )
type QueueingDiscipline ¶
type QueueingDiscipline int
QueueingDiscipline is used to specify the kind of Queueing Discipline to apply for a give FDBasedLink.
const ( // QDiscNone disables any queueing for the underlying FD. QDiscNone QueueingDiscipline = iota // QDiscFIFO applies a simple fifo based queue to the underlying FD. QDiscFIFO )
